DESCRIPTION:
Join our innovative team as a Senior Developer and make a meaningful impact on global science and healthcare. In this role, you'll design and develop sophisticated AI & Automation solutions that contribute to improving health and environmental outcomes. You'll work with cutting-edge technologies across cloud platforms, data integration, AI/ML, and enterprise systems to deliver robust applications that power our essential operations.
Working in an agile environment, you will operate as a hands-on software engineer within the intelligent automation and AI ecosystem, responsible for designing, developing, and scaling enterprise-grade agentic AI and automation solutions. This role blends Python-based AI development, agentic orchestration, and RPA technologies (UiPath) with Microsoft Power Platform, focusing on robust engineering practices rather than low-code configuration alone.
You will design agentic systems that combine LLM-powered reasoning, autonomous decision-making, and Human-in-the-Loop (HITL) controls to deliver reliable, explainable, and compliant automation across complex business processes. The role requires deep coding expertise, system design thinking, reusable frameworks, and integration with enterprise platforms, data sources, and AI services.
REQUIREMENTS:
Bachelor’s Degree plus 8+ years of experience, or Advanced Degree plus 6+ years of experience in software development, AI engineering, RPA, or intelligent automation
Strong hands-on experience designing, developing, and maintaining AI-driven and agentic automation solutions using Python, UiPath (REFramework, Orchestrator APIs, queues, assets), and Microsoft Power Platform
Proven experience building and orchestrating Agentic AI systems using Python-based frameworks such as LangChain, LangGraph, AutoGen, Semantic Kernel, CrewAI, or equivalent
Demonstrated experience developing LLM-enabled agents, including prompt engineering, tool invocation, embeddings, vector stores, memory, planning, and decision orchestration
Expertise in designing goal-driven, event-driven, and stateful agent architectures, including exception recovery, fallback strategies, and decision routing
Strong experience implementing Human-in-the-Loop (HITL) workflows using UiPath Action Center, approval mechanisms, and Python-based validation and feedback loops
Experience developing and maintaining reusable frameworks, libraries, and shared components using Python and .NET (C# and/or VB.NET) aligned with enterprise engineering standards
Hands-on experience building secure, API-first integrations using REST/SOAP services, JSON/XML, message queues, and enterprise authentication mechanisms
Strong experience integrating automation and AI solutions with enterprise platforms such as SFDC, SQL databases, SharePoint, cloud services, AI platforms, and legacy systems
Strong experience of Windows automation, attended and unattended bot execution models, and Citrix automation challenges
Experience implementing robust exception handling, structured logging, observability, retries, and performance optimization in distributed and semi-autonomous systems
Proficiency with Git-based version control and Azure DevOps, including branching strategies, pull requests, CI/CD pipelines, and automated deployments
Demonstrated ability to troubleshoot complex production issues, perform root-cause analysis, and drive continuous improvement in enterprise environments
Experience conducting peer code reviews, enforcing coding standards, and providing technical mentorship to other developers
Ability to collaborate effectively with architecture, security, data, and compliance teams to ensure solutions meet enterprise governance, security, and regulatory requirements

What We Do
Thermo Fisher Scientific Inc. is the world leader in serving science, with annual revenue of approximately $40 billion. Our Mission is to enable our customers to make the world healthier, cleaner and safer. Whether our customers are accelerating life sciences research, solving complex analytical challenges, increasing productivity in their laboratories, improving patient health through diagnostics or the development and manufacture of life-changing therapies, we are here to support them. Our global team delivers an unrivaled combination of innovative technologies, purchasing convenience and pharmaceutical services through our industry-leading brands, including Thermo Scientific, Applied Biosystems, Invitrogen, Fisher Scientific, Unity Lab Services, Patheon and PPD.
